The Balmoral Hotel is a luxurious 5-star hotel located in the heart of Edinburgh. It offers a range of villas for guests seeking a private and exclusive experience. Each villa is beautifully designed and equipped with modern amenities. Guests can enjoy spacious living areas, private gardens, and stunning views of the city. The hotel also offers a range of services including a concierge, spa, and fine dining options. Whether you're visiting Edinburgh for business or pleasure, The Balmoral Hotel's villas provide the perfect retreat.